2016 NBA Playoffs: Cavaliers Complete the Ultimate Revenge

By 2016, both teams were at different points in their evolution. The Pistons had fallen into a rebuilding phase, while the Cavaliers had become the NBA’s elite, led by LeBron James and Kyrie Irving. In the first round of the 2016 playoffs, the Cavs and Pistons met for another intense matchup.

This time, the Cavaliers were the favorites, having the clear upper hand with LeBron and a powerhouse roster. The Cavaliers made quick work of the Pistons, sweeping them 4-0 in the first round. This series wasn’t as much about the games themselves, but rather the realization that Detroit’s time at the top of the Eastern Conference had passed. The Cavaliers, on the other hand, would go on to win the NBA Championship that year, securing LeBron’s first title in Cleveland and avenging years of past disappointments.
